Output 53191929a0029b194c98c23177096754e3df67789707ddceed6a87f38f145fcc:0

value
5945000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4eaab8297c825b1f7d6509bcd21307b3c5623d6 OP_EQUAL
address
3M6pJNDQHPFDjh4CViZAtHuWgJDPJKXni5
transaction
53191929a0029b194c98c23177096754e3df67789707ddceed6a87f38f145fcc
spent
true